The leg is purple, generally in about two weeks time to be able to fully recover, the reason why the leg in the case of bumps and other closed injuries resulting in bruising, is due to some superficial tissue capillary rupture, resulting in the formation of red blood cells seeping within the superficial tissue, after appropriate treatment or self-recovery, can be gradually absorbed. Of course, the prerequisite is not to have abnormal coagulation mechanism, if there is abnormal coagulation function, or even coagulation dysfunction, the recovery is very slow, and even easy to bleeding gradually aggravated. Only when treated to a normal state can recovery take place in normal time and the exudate in the superficial tissues be completely absorbed by the red blood cells.
